First of all, as an important player in the chip field, the progress of NVIDIA's new AI chip has a significant impact on the entire industry. The start of sample trials means that the research and development work has achieved phased results, and the news that production capacity is expected to increase in the second half of the year has brought positive expectations to the market.

Microsoft has deepened its layout in the fields of cloud computing and artificial intelligence, and its demand for high-performance chips continues to grow. Cooperation with chip manufacturers such as Nvidia will help promote the optimization and innovation of its cloud services and artificial intelligence products.

As the world's leading chip foundry, TSMC has strong strength in chip manufacturing technology and production capacity. Providing advanced manufacturing technology to companies such as NVIDIA is crucial to ensuring the smooth mass production of new AI chips.

AMD is also actively competing in the chip market and continuously launching competitive products. Its competition with companies such as Nvidia in the market has promoted technological progress and industry development.

However, we cannot ignore some potential problems and challenges in this process. For example, the rapid iteration of technology may shorten the life cycle of chips, and companies need to continuously invest a lot of resources in research and development to maintain competitiveness. At the same time, the stability of the global chip supply chain is also facing many uncertainties, such as natural disasters and trade disputes, which may affect the production and delivery of chips.

In addition, with the continuous expansion of artificial intelligence applications, the requirements for chip performance and power consumption are becoming higher and higher. How to improve performance while reducing power consumption and achieve sustainable development is a common issue that chip manufacturers need to face.
